Transaction

e4885349ad00a4ed600c8746630e77f9a76f61d55fafa819b306199d0065e7a6
370,569 confirmations
Timestamp
1554537180
Block570,439
Fee11,526 sats
Fee rate51.2 sats/vB
view on mempool.space

Inputs & Outputs